Touch Operation Processing Method and Terminal Device
First Claim
1. An electronic device, comprising:
- a touch-sensitive screen;
one or more processors coupled to the touch-sensitive screen; and
a memory coupled to the one or more processors and storing instructions which, when executed by the one or more processors, cause the electronic device to;
detect a sliding gesture on the touch-sensitive screen, wherein the sliding gesture starts from a first area of the touch-sensitive screen and extends to a second area of the touch-sensitive screen, wherein the second area is configured to display an operation interface, wherein the first area shares a common border with the second area, wherein the first area is a screen region other than the second area of the touch-sensitive screen, and wherein the sliding gesture crosses the common border at an entry point; and
scale the operation interface displayed in the second area down to a scaled operation interface in response to the sliding gesture, wherein one edge of the scaled operation interface contacts the common border and the entry point, wherein the first area shares another common border with the second area, and wherein another edge of the scaled operation interface contacts the other common border.

Abstract
A touch operation processing method and a terminal device is presented. The method includes detecting a touch operation of a user, which starts from a border of a screen display area to the screen display area, and using the first point touched by the touch operation in the screen display area as a starting point; and performing, according to the touch operation, reduction processing on an operation interface displayed in the screen display area, where one edge of an operation interface after the reduction processing includes the starting point. Therefore, the demand is met that the user triggers, by one hand, reduction processing on the operation interface and perform a selection operation on an arbitrary position in the entire screen display area of the terminal device when the user holds the terminal device with a large screen with one hand on it.
